Rep Diet Office Casual Days

Northwestern Medicine is a leader in the healthcare industry committed to a patient-first approach. The Rep Diet Office position involves processing diet orders and maintaining the diet office system with accurate information, while adhering to organizational standards and policies.

Responsibilities

Processes diet orders, discharges, transfers, admits, nutrition notes, menus and patient preferences correctly
Assures BHS and 1N menus are correct and all patients have a meal ordered
Fills out, enters and prints all paperwork in a timely, organized and complete manner - nourishment labels, Patient List with Notes, Unables, Missed Meals Report, menu entry menus and supplement and floorstock charges
Demonstrates an ability to be flexible, organized and function under stressful situations
